vie
Plural: vies
Verb
Verb Forms: vied, vying, vies
- To compete eagerly with others to achieve something.
- compete for something; engage in a contest; measure oneself against others
- To fight for superiority; to contend; to compete eagerly so as to gain something.
- To rival (something), etc.
- To do or produce in emulation, competition, or rivalry; to put in competition; to bandy.
- To stake; to wager.
- To stake a sum of money upon a hand of cards, as in the old game of gleek. See revie.
Noun
- A contest.
Examples
- Her suitors were all vying for her attention.
- Players often vie for control of the triple word score squares.
Origin / Etymology
Aphetic form of envy.
